Senator Olaka Nwogu,Chairman Senate Committee on Environment,who was sacked by the Appeal Court said although he does not agree with the appeal Court Judgement, he has no option but to accept it.

He insisted that there was an election contrary to the argument canvassed by Senator Magnus Abe, his opponent of All Progressives Congress, APC,at the Court of Appeal.

“Elections in Rivers State truly held and those who lost,lost very well.But they were able to come to court and hoodwink to prove otherwise. Good for them.I won’t join issues with the respectful institution that made the decision and interpretation of what really happened. Election was duly held in Rivers State.”

Senator Olaka Nwogu said the nullification of his mandate was a minor setback and did no remove the power of the people to chose who they want to represent them.

On his brief sojourn st the Senate he said he has spoken on behalf of his constuents and has networked on their behalf.

He said “I have deliberately worked for and become Chairman of Senate Committee on Environment. The hard work and everything was on course to tackle the thorny issue of degraded environment, especially for the people of Ogoni and the riverine areas I represent as a Senator. Everything was on course for us to have very good period of representation. This not the end of the world. If the people decide that I should continue with this journey so be it.It is left with people to decide.God…God willing we will have a successful outing.”

Meanwhile, Senator Magnus Abe,the APC candidate of Rivers South East Senatorial district  said he dedicates the Appeal Court victory to lovers of Justice.

Abe who was reacting shortly after the court judgement said:”The Nigerian judiciary gave us the opportunity to let the whole world know about what truly happened in Rivers state where election never held but some people went and declare results and made some people winners.I dedicate the victory to lovers of peace and justice across the country”.

Olaka Nwogu, was one out of the three Senators from Rivers State sacked by the Appeal Court.
